Output eaf44502de7f1a32c4fd0b2e7b63c92298b658a7dd5874904f40c05c8d8f054c:21

value
132681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b44bc0a7a413a0b135d31be3dbed4e2d2bd659be OP_EQUAL
address
3J8LJTEvi9uWoqfbT7PvcqZvecBRihBhkK
transaction
eaf44502de7f1a32c4fd0b2e7b63c92298b658a7dd5874904f40c05c8d8f054c
spent
true